The earthquake disaster in our country, wars in different parts of the world, and global economic contraction have also affected the textile machinery sector like other industries. The significant impact on our textile industry during this period has directly affected our sector, as the textile industry is one of the largest sectors in terms of production, employment, and exports in our country.
Due to these reasons, while domestic textile machine sales and imports decreased, our sector companies focused on exports and aimed to increase their activities in target markets. Although the contraction in target markets negatively affected textile machine exports in 2023, our sector achieved an increase in exports by diversifying markets in 2024.
In 2022, our exports reached $919 million. In 2023, despite a 10% decrease, our exports were realized as $830 million. In the first 10 months of 2024, exports increased by 20% compared to the previous year, reaching $785 million. Key markets such as Egypt, Russia, and South American countries played a significant role in this growth.

The Textile Machinery and Accessories Industrialists Association (TEMSAD), established in 1998, is a non-governmental organization that includes companies producing textile machinery, spare parts, and textile chemicals.
Currently, we have 189 members, almost all of whom are domestic manufacturers. 90% of companies in this field are TEMSAD members, and 85% of our members are exporters. Our export volume in 2023 was $830 million. According to TURKSTAT labor data, the sector employs approximately 9,500 people. 22 of our members have R&D centers, and 4 have Design Centers.
